W: So Todd, we’re talking about the World Cup bidding process and the campaign. Most people reckon upon America, but America lost to Qatar. How do you feel about that?
M: Yeah,(9)it was a bit tough. The US actually was a really good candidate because it has almost everything for the matches, so I was quite surprised that it didn’t get it. But then after reading something about Qatar, I understand.
W: So in your opinion, what kind of advantages does Qatar have? Do you think it deserves it?
M:(10)It has really good pitches and stadiums. Qatar is relatively small, so people won’t have to travel a lot from one stadium to another, so I think that’s kind of benefit.
W: Right. That really makes sense. But do you have some other things to comment?
M: Well, to be honest, what really surprised me was that Australia didn’t get it.(11)I thought Australia was the best choice.
W: Yeah, I was surprised at that as well. But you know this is the bidding, hard to predict.
M: So if it was the US, Qatar and Australia, who would have you chosen?
W: I would have chosen Australia, too.(12)They don’t have a very good transportation network because it’s so large and the cities are so far away from each other. If it could get this chance, that would be really helpful to improve the transport system of Australia.
M: Yeah, I agree. Different countries have their own strong points but usually the most suitable is the luckiest one.
9. What does the man think of the bidding process of the World Cup?
10. What is Qatar’s advantage?
11. Which country is the best choice to host the World Cup according to the man?
12. What kind of benefit will Australia get if it wins?
选项
A、It’ll become more popular than before.
B、It’ll have its transportation developed.
C、Its football industry will be improved.
D、It’ll facilitate the economic growth in suburbs.
答案
B
解析
男士询问女士意见时,女士回答说她也认为澳大利亚为最佳选择,承办世界杯可以改善当地的交通状况,因为澳大利亚地广人稀。由此推断,承办世界杯可以让澳大利亚借机改善交通状况。
